KuuRet 55+ team – history and today 
The basic group was formed four years ago for the EU-supported TraVEL AGEnts project (2006-2008). The issues of the project were travelling, voluntary work and life long learning. The target group was senior citizens and those approaching that age interested in the above issues.
During the project some members of the group went to Italy and Portugal on so called test trips. Also some members of the group participated in the final meeting in Brussels.
The present name Kuuret 55+ was given to the group late 2009. Approximately 40-50 persons have participated in the various activities of our group.
Even after the TraVEL AGEnts project ended we have had contact with almost all the partners of the project. Our partners then were from Italy, Greece, Cypros, Portugal, Poland, Germany, Slovakia, Tzeck Republic and Estonia.
Already during the project we decided to test the aptitude of the programs by making a self-paid trip to Poland in spring 2008. After that we have made trips to Estonia, Greece, Slovakia and Portugal. Reciprocally we have offered programs to our partners to visit Finland. In 2009-2010 we have hosted small group from Greece, Denmark, Portugal and Cyprus. Our offer for a visit to Finland is still valid. Please see separate page: “Come to Finland”.
We also make day trips in Finland – mostly to the surrounding areas – both outdoor destinations and to museums etc. The Christmas parties have been popular.
